**14:22** — Fee miscalculation confirmed in the Tollwright rules engine. Root cause: stale rule bundle cached after the Quartermile region split. Flat-rate overrides applied to zone-based orders for ~40 minutes. Hotfix bundle deployed, cache flushed, totals reconciled. Action item: add bundle-version check to the deploy gate. The corrected deploy was verified against the token below.

build token for tawif-bahip: htk31_68bba16e1afabfef4ecc69408c06f16

Quick handover before I'm out — the Gustline fan-out service now signs every outbound alert payload, and the webhook allowlist moved to config, not code (yay). Secrets rotated last week. Security review should poke at the retry path; it logs full payloads at debug level, which we should probably scrub. Ongoing ownership of Gustline sits with:

named custodian: Ulawyn Ulaox

Action item (P2): During the Gallerywhisper outage, the audio-guide app retried tour downloads against the decommissioned Hallmark endpoint for forty minutes before failing over. Add a circuit breaker with a five-minute timeout and an explicit alert to the on-call channel. Verify the fix against the staged Vostrel Museum dataset before closing. Full remediation checklist lives on the internal page below.

operations page: https://confluence.lumicsys.internal/projects/display/projects/display